The insights in this report are based on an Indeed-commissioned survey of job seekers and employers in 12 countries conducted April 30–May 19, 2025.

The disconnects explored in this report include the gap between what employers and job seekers think about the skills that candidates should be highlighting in applications, what matters most to job seekers, the use of AI in the hiring process, and who’s responsible for employee upskilling.
